Input Clutch Solenoid Valve
- The Input Clutch Solenoid Valve
is installed to Control Valve Assembly.
- The Input Clutch Solenoid Valve is controlled by the TCM in response to signals transmitted from the Transmission Range Switch, Output Speed Sensor and accelerator pedal position sensor. Gears will then be shifted to the optimum position.
- The Input Clutch Solenoid Valve controls the Input Clutch Control Valve in response to a signal transmitted from the TCM.
- The Input Clutch Solenoid Valve utilizes the linear solenoid valve [N/H (normal high) type].NOTE:
- The principle of the linear solenoid valve utilizes the fact that the force pressing on the valve spool installed inside the coil increases nearly in proportion to the current. This allows it to produce a fluid pressure that is proportional to this pressing force.
- The N/H (normal high) produces hydraulic control when the coil is not energized.
